## Ownership

The Larkspur firmware update channel is maintained by the Embercraft platform team. Plugin authors must not push builds directly; all artifacts pass through the staged Larkspur pipeline, which validates signatures, checks rollback manifests, and schedules phased rollout to device cohorts. Questions about channel policy, signing requirements, or rollout windows should go to the channel owner, whose full name appears below.

approver of hahog-hahap = Ulaath Praael

Subject: Handover — Brightmere SDK parity

Handing off while I'm out. The Kestrel and Wren SDKs now have feature parity as of 4.1 — offline caching and batch retries landed in both. Support can close the parity-gap tickets and point customers at the shared changelog. Hotfix builds for either SDK must be verified before distribution with the signing key below.

deploy key for kahag-kagaf: bky9_uLYdkfG6Z

Hey Priva,

Quick heads-up before Friday's DR drill for the Inkmill markdown pipeline: we'll restore the renderer config from the cold backup, so you'll need the escrow credentials handy. Grab a coffee first — the restore takes a while. For the sealed vault copy, the recovery passphrase is below.

recovery phrase for kahop-kahap: istys-novdor-joreth-silir-eliys